Transaction 608405882c811bc3a36dd2775d9b5ad72223be21f0a774a8fb77e817b1651bb5
1 Input
1 Output
-
608405882c811bc3a36dd2775d9b5ad72223be21f0a774a8fb77e817b1651bb5:0
- value
- 62606
- script pubkey
- OP_0 OP_PUSHBYTES_20 4a65cafce9fff522bb9f3495c2db2b67bf659da6
- address
- bc1qffju4l8fll6j9wulxj2u9ketv7lkt8dxswds8w